# Flaglight Rollouts — Approvals

Quick version for on-call: any rollout touching more than 5% of traffic needs an approval in Flaglight before the ramp continues. Kill switches don't need approval — just flip them and note it in the incident channel. Scheduled ramps pause automatically if error budget burns hot. If you're stuck at 2 a.m. with a pending approval, there's one person authorized to override, and that's the approver below.

account owner for tagep-bafof: Norael Gilax Juleth

MANAGEMENT MEETING MINUTES — Varnholt Supply Co.

Present: Operations, Finance, Warehousing leads. For the incoming director's review.

Agenda: Q3 inventory write-down. Obsolete stock at the Drelling depot valued down by 14%. Cause: overordering of the Kestrel fitting line. Finance confirmed the charge lands this quarter. Warehousing to dispose of unsellable units by month-end. No restatement of prior periods required. Reorder controls tightened.

Next steps depend on direction from above. The confidential planning note follows below.

board note of yahig-yahif: Silmirox Works plans to raise the Aldius list price by 18.5 percent in January. The steering committee signed off on a budget of $141.9 million for Project Tamix. The renewal with Eliysek Logistics closes at $114.1 million a year, 18.9 percent below the last contract. Project Gordor slips by a full year because of the supplier delay.

## Tailing ingest logs with `logfetch`

When paged for ingest lag on Brimstead, run `logfetch tail --service ingest --since 15m` from the ops bastion. Always confirm you are in the production context first with `logfetch ctx show`; tailing staging wastes critical minutes. If output stalls longer than 30 seconds, restart with the `--replica` flag. Full flag reference and escalation criteria are documented on the internal runbook page below.

operations page: https://jenkins.torvadyn.local/build/deploy/display/pages/611247f0a622ae80

Changelog — Ladleform 4.2: the recipe-scaling calculator setting SCALE_API_PASS has been renamed. The old name still works until 4.4 but logs a deprecation warning on startup; tell customers to ignore it unless scaling requests start failing. Migration is a one-line edit in the env file — remove the old entry, then set the renamed credential for the scaling service on the next line.

vault entry, fawif-tadup: COURIER_KEY29=fba3dedb47dad65bab6e255d088f1